Bijra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Bijra Village has a population of 207 (207) with 111 (111) males and 96 (96) females.The sex ratio in Bijra is 865, indicating a below-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Bijra Village is 26 (26) which is 12.56% of Bijra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Bijra Village is 858 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Bijra village is listed as part of the Patan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Palamu District in the state of JHARKHAND in INDIA.

Bijra Literacy Rate
Bijra Village has a literacy rate of 77.9% which is higher than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Bijra Village is 85.57 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Bijra Village is 69.05 higher than national average of 64.63%.
